推荐使用iframe嵌入在线PPT,如OneDrive或Google Slides提供的嵌入代码,操作简便且兼容性好;也可将PPT转为PDF后通过iframe嵌入,保留内容但失去动画;还可借助SlideShare等工具转为HTML5幻灯片,支持交互但可能带水印;进阶方案是使用pdf.js等JavaScript库动态渲染,适合定制化需求。
在网页中展示PPT内容,常用的方法是通过iframe嵌入或使用转换工具将PPT转为可浏览的格式。以下是几种实用且兼容性较好的实现方式。
如果你的PPT文件已上传至支持在线预览的平台(如 Microsoft OneDrive 或 Google Slides),可以通过 iframe 直接嵌入到HTML页面中。
人可查看”iframe 代码插入HTML示例代码:
该方法无需额外工具,适合快速部署,但依赖网络和平台权限设置。
如果不想依赖第三方平台,可将PPT先另存为PDF,再用HTML嵌入PDF文件。
转换方式:嵌入代码:
兼容性好,几乎所有设备都能查看,但会失去动画和切换效果。
借助工具将PPT转换为HTML+JS格式,再嵌入网页,保留更多原始样式和交互。
常用工具:例如,在 SlideShare 上传PPT后,会提供如下代码:
适合需要美观展示、分享场景,但可能带平台水印或广告。
若需更高控制力,可用 Office JavaScript API 或 pdf.js(用于PDF版PPT)在前端渲染。
例如使用 pdf.js 显示转成PDF的PPT:
这种方式更灵活,适合集成到管理系统或内部平台。
基本上就这些主流方法。选择哪种取决于你对交互性、外观、部署便捷性的需求。多数情况下,用 OneDrive 或 SlideShare 配合 iframe 是最快方案。